- Long ago the people use to have no light at all. When a stranger would come to the house, they would get rushes and peel them, and dip them in grease. They would let the grease soak into them and light them. If they had no grease they would dip them in butter. Some people had different lights than others. Some used to have bogdeal and they would stick the bogdeal in a sod of turn. They used to call the lights spails. They used to cut the bogdeal up in small bits.
This was told to me by my father Patrick MacDonnell- Bailitheoir
